Bicc1 links the regulation of cAMP signaling in polycystic kidneys to microRNA-induced gene silencing
Genetic defects in autosomal-dominant polycystic kidney disease (ADPKD) promote cystic growth of renal tubules, at least in part by stimulating the accumulation of cAMP.
